* Lawrence (Thomas Edward, 1888-1935). Oxford City High School Second Form group portrait, [1896], showing seventeen boys in four rows plus teacher Alfred Chaplin in the centre, with the young T.E. Lawrence seated cross-legged, hands together, second from left in the front row, wearing a sailor suit and gazing directly at the camera, one sm. closed tear to lower margin, old ink details to verso, 102. x 147 mm. A VICTORIAN MAHOGANY HALF-PLATE CAMERA, brass-mounted, by PERKEN, SON & RAYMENT, HATTON GARDENS, LONDON, having extending wine morocoo "bellows" on rack-and-pinion adjustment, the "Rapid & Reddistart" f.8 lens by Sands, Hutton & Co, 20 Cranbourn Street, London, having a manual aperture adjustment, 35.5cm, (14in) long, with One darkslide
